4 loaded wagons of goods train derail near Hardattpur railway station; Allahabad-Manduadih route affected

Four Loaded Wagons Of A Goods Train Derailed Near Hardattpur Railway Station On Saturday, Which In Turn Also Affected The Allahabad-Mandaudih Route.

Four loaded wagons of a goods train derailed near Hardattpur railway station on Saturday. As a result, the Allahabad-Manduadih route also got affected. However, no casualties have been reported due to the derailment till now.

Train derailment is not a new problem in Uttar Pradesh. Ten coaches of Kaifiyat Express derailed near UP's Auraiya district on August 23, resulting in injuries to at least 74 people. 

As a result, all passenger trains scheduled to run on Kanpur-Tundla section were cancelled and 7 trains diverted due to Kaifiyat express train derailment.

Even on August 20, fourteen coaches of Puri-Haridwar Utkal Express had derailed near Muzaffarnagar in Uttar Pradesh. That accident too had led to many deaths and injuries.
